Quick Methods for Connecting Misaligned Risers in Revit

During a project, it’s common to encounter two pipes that are misaligned. Here, we classify the methods for quickly connecting these pipes:

Scenario 1: Two risers in a plan view

1. As shown in the image, the two vertical pipes in the floor plan are misaligned. The AL (Align) command cannot complete the alignment in this case.

2. Connection method: Select one of the pipes and use the MV (Move) command. Pick the center of the pipe to move it. Then, switch to the 3D view and use the TL (Trim) command to complete the connection between the pipes, as illustrated in the figure.

Scenario 2: Two horizontal pipes in an elevation view (opposite to vertical pipes)

1. The two pipes as shown in the cross-section view.

2. Connection method: Use the AL (Align) command to select the center of one pipe and align it with the other pipe. Then, in the 3D view, use the Trim command to connect the two pipes, as shown in the image.

Summary: By understanding these approaches and applying them based on different situations, you can quickly and efficiently connect misaligned pipes in Revit.
